The Los Angeles Angels (-225) visit Oakland Coliseum to take on the Oakland Athletics (+180) on Thursday, March 30, 2023. First pitch is scheduled for 10:07pm EDT in Oakland.

The Angels are the betting favorite in this game, with the run line sitting at -1.5 (-120).

The Angels vs Athletics Over/Under is 7 total runs for the game.

This season, the Angels are 16-9 against the spread (ATS), while the Athletics are 11-9 ATS.

Shohei Ohtani has an OPS of 1.684 (254 PA’s) when ahead in the count since the start of the 2021 season — 3rd best in MLB; League Avg: 1.145 — 98th Percentile.

Shohei Ohtani has an OPS of 1.190 (274 PA’s) with runners in scoring position since the start of the 2021 season — best in MLB; League Avg: .823 — 100th Percentile.

Shohei Ohtani slugged .775 (79 total bases in 102 ABs) with runners in scoring position last season — best in MLB; League Avg: .451 — 100th Percentile.

Shohei Ohtani had an OPS of 1.720 (125 PA’s) when ahead in the count last season — 3rd best in MLB; League Avg: 1.116 — 98th Percentile.
